DESCRIPTION;ENCODING=QUOTED-PRINTABLE:<div>China’s national symphony, the China National Symphony Orchestra (CNSO), is one of the most outstanding professional symphony orchestras in China. The CNSO is made up of China’s top instrumentalists, many of whom have won prizes in national and international competitions. The combination of consummate artistry, dedication and professionalism of the orchestra’s players has enabled the CNSO to maintain a consistently high level of performance and to create an orchestral tradition unique to China.&nbsp;</div><div><br></div><div>The orchestra regularly tours extensively throughout the world and has appeared in the finest concerts halls in the U.S. including Avery Fisher Hall at New York’s Lincoln Center, Chicago Symphony Hall and Boston Symphony Hall, among others.</div><div><br></div><div>Program</div><div>First Movement of Earth Requiem &nbsp; &nbsp; Xia Guan &nbsp;&nbsp;</div><div>Violin Concerto in D minor, Op. 47 &nbsp; &nbsp;J.
